本文目錄一覽:
- 1、如何查看新建的MYSQL數據IP、用戶、密碼
- 2、如何查看連接MYSQL資料庫的IP信息
- 3、怎麼鏈接一個伺服器上的mysql資料庫
- 4、mysql連接時用的IP地址是不是電腦本機上的IP地址呢!
如何查看新建的MYSQL數據IP、用戶、密碼
進入MYSQL界面後,在名稱右邊有兩個按鈕,打叉的左邊那個點擊就可以看到了
如何查看連接MYSQL資料庫的IP信息
1.linux下在命令行輸入
netstat -an|grep 3306
2.windows下cmd中輸入
netstat -an|findstr 3306
怎麼鏈接一個伺服器上的mysql資料庫
要連接一個伺服器上的mysql資料庫首先需要知道這個伺服器的ip地址、mysql資料庫的用戶名和密碼還有埠號(默認是3306)。然後通過Navicat Premium這個軟體來完成,具體步驟如下:
步驟1:電腦上安裝Navicat Premium(可以百度搜索「Navicat Premium」然後下載)
步驟2:安裝完畢,打開Navicat Premium,點擊「連接」,然後下拉選擇「MySQL」
步驟3:打開MySQL的新建連接界面,然後給連接取個名字並輸入已知MySQL資料庫所在伺服器的IP地址、資料庫埠(默認3306)、用戶名、密碼,確保沒問題之後點擊「測試連接」,如果提示「連接成功」,則說明輸入的各項參數是正確的。
步驟4:測試通過之後點擊「確定」,即可成功連接伺服器上面的MySQL資料庫,在裡面就可以面各個資料庫的數據了。
mysql連接時用的IP地址是不是電腦本機上的IP地址呢!
是root用戶的話,IP就是localhost或127.0.0.1,只是代表使用本機,不是代表本機IP地址,操作方法如下:
1、首先,利用Navicat創建一個資料庫和表,資料庫名為testdb,表為userinfo,並添加一條新記錄。
2、用如下的資料庫連接字元串訪問資料庫時,是沒有問題的。Driver = MySQL ODBC 5.1 Driver; Server = localhost; Port=3306; DATABASE = testdb; user = root; password = 123456。
3、其中,Server是資料庫所在主機IP地址,Prot是連接埠;user和password則為連接資料庫的用戶名和密碼,使用Select * from userinfo 可以正確獲取到數據。
4、但是當把localhost換成實際的IP地址的時候,就報錯了,說明這個資料庫testdb是默認沒開啟訪問許可權的,默認情況下只允許localhost和127.0.0.1訪問。
5、更新root賬戶的許可權。打開mysql命令行窗口,輸入grant all privileges on *.* to root@”%” identified by ‘abc’ with grant option; flush privileges。
6、創建一個新賬戶,如guest,並將可被訪問的主機定義為%,即所有主機都可訪問該賬戶。測試,沒有問題。
原創文章,作者:I6YXO,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/130522.html